Output dd8292cd15b6ca84ff61bbcae2f5b389d53989e98bc101135127443526a009b8:0

value
1600686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d4f4070bce2e65ab127ed0a8e9d04e50a2c586 OP_EQUAL
address
3JMk1hxCdP9nPSrzjtWAagV3EiHY55RdBr
transaction
dd8292cd15b6ca84ff61bbcae2f5b389d53989e98bc101135127443526a009b8
spent
true